More than purveyors of knowledge? Tracking evolution of teacher training in India

Recruiting teachers who can keep up with the fast-paced world remains a pressing challenge for many developing countries. Traditional degrees and certificates complement their profession, but regular training is essential today more than ever.

Investing resources in teacher education to bridge the education quality gap is essential for students’ outstanding academic performance. Moreover, teachers are at the frontline to prepare 21st-century kids for a future that doesn’t exist yet, making their training of utmost importance in modern societies. Unfortunately, in developing countries, the unwillingness of teachers to evolve for online learning from traditional classroom teaching has been a significant deterrent— because, let’s face it, whatever worked for traditional classes won’t for online mediums.

The current education system shows its age 

Education today is in crisis. Even before the pandemic, schools could not provide ample resources or trained teachers to students, leading to a huge skill gap further impacting students’ lives in the long run. The Industrial Revolution 4.0 is here, and schools primarily in developing countries are providing outdated education. It’s disheartening to see that this gap has been aggravated by the ongoing pandemic where schools consider online learning enough to prepare students of tomorrow or let the teachers teach with the same resources and skills as before COVID-19 was declared a pandemic.

When teachers are not aptly skilled, children miss out on the education required to live fulfilling lives as adults. Therefore, teacher training in schools must be brought to the fore to stay relevant.

What needs to be done

To combat the ongoing crisis efficiently, schools need to train teachers and build their digital skills to deliver distance and blended learning. In addition, they must be aptly equipped with proper resources to impart quality and impactful education at all times, especially when the schools’ doors remain shut indefinitely. They must be proficient at handling students’ novel learning curves and must be able to navigate their emotions efficiently. Schools that emphasise teacher training and upskilling can maintain higher student retention rates than those still teaching with archaic means. Teacher training in schools leads to more personalised training and help students prepare for the competitive future. Converting teaching materials into digital format overnight has been distressful as only a few teachers have strong digital and ICT skills. Comprehensive teacher training in schools can change this.
